Very nice pictures! Could i just ask what time was the light good from and to?
Thanks
Robert Mitchell
ivo de groot

Post by ivo de groot »

Hi Robert Mitchell,

At Dusseldorf last Saturday/Sunday:

sun comes up around 8.00 am think a make the first photo around 8.45u am,there whas saturday a tristar departed,lot of white on the plane,make him around 9.00 am the light was not red anymore..

when you stay at the terminal the light in Oktober is good till 14.00 pm..
